Angus Stanley King is an American politician serving as the junior United States Senator from Maine since January 3, 2013. A member of the Independent party, King previously held the position of Governor of Maine from January 4, 1995, to January 8, 2003. Throughout his political career, he has focused on issues such as education, healthcare, and renewable energy, often advocating for bipartisan solutions to complex problems. King is known for his moderate stance and willingness to work across party lines.
